The name comes from the Old English liver, meaning thick or muddy, and pol, meaning a pool or creek, and is first recorded around 1190 as Liuerpul. It is likely that its name also evolved from the term lifer pol meaning muddy pool or puddle. In 1956 Liverpool Overhead Railway and its fourteen stations were closed and demolished and in 1957 Liverpool Corporation Tramways closed after the last tram ran in Liverpool. In 1956, a private bill sponsored by Liverpool City Council was brought before Parliament to develop a water reservoir from the Tryweryn Valley. The pseudo-historical Fragmentary Annals of Ireland appear to record the Norse settlement of the Wirral in their account of the immigration of Ingimundr near Chester. In July 1981 the infamous Toxteth Riots took place, during which, for the first time in the UK outside Northern Ireland, tear gas was used by police against civilians. By 1985, unemployment in Liverpool exceeded 20%, around double the national average. Liverpool's importance was such that it was home to a number of world firsts, including the world's first fully electrically powered overhead railway, the Liverpool Overhead Railway, which was opened in 1893 and so predated those in both New York City and Chicago. : Various ( Full time - merseycare bank jobs liverpool hours per week who have a knowledge of with! The Liverpool City Region has 16 areas in the most 100 deprived across all of England; 8 of which are in Liverpool, 4 are in Wirral, and 2 each are in Knowsley and in St. Helens. In the later 20th century industries in Liverpool included engineering, cement manufacture, sugar refining and flour milling. Liverpool City Council was dominated by the far-left wing Militant group during the 1980s, under the de facto leadership of Derek Hatton (although Hatton was formally only Deputy Leader). By the 14th century it is estimated that the population of medieval Liverpool comprised around 1,000 people, of whom many would have been farmers and fishermen with tradesmen such as butchers, bakers, carpenters and blacksmiths supporting the tiny but growing settlement. By 1806 he believed that the United States would benefit more from abolition, and he was sorry to observe that ministers were much more active in injuring the trade of the country than in providing for its defence.[19]. Elementary education began in Liverpool with the provision of a number of Sunday-schools for the poor, founded as the result of a town's meeting in 1784. Early regular scheduled Liverpool transatlantic passenger travel began in the 1810s with American lines such as Black Ball Line (trans-Atlantic packet) and Collins Line and in the 1840s with Liverpool-based companies' lines Cunard Line and White Star Line continuing throughout the 19th Century. The rising popularity of motor cars led to congestion in the city, and in 1934 the city gained its first direct road link with the Wirral Peninsula, when the first Mersey Tunnel road was opened. Around the turn of the century the trams were converted to run on electricity and some of Liverpools most iconic buildings were built, including the Liver and Cunard Buildings.
